Transaction Detail

txid3fab81ebb7e3e77863e9e26027bb1ffd2bd6eca9c598c95df3e2f8c7f93a4839
Block Hash1bc80f4b27f6ae62c65c350c1e3213432f2010fbc432b9054ed080f38b4e59d8
Time2014-09-06 11:58:12 UTC
Version1
Confirmations9362783

Transaction

InputOutput
coinbase:
0324f2010101062f503253482f